The Design Of The Hydraulic Suction Arm Of Pneumatic Ship Unloader And The Research On Its Mechanical Properties

The pneumatic ship unloader is common pneumatic conveying equipmentused to unload bulk material on the pier. It is a clean delivery device taking airas the medium for the transmission of material. The hydraulic suction arm isthe key equipment, and the quality of it has a direct effect on the efficiency ofthe pneumatic ship unloader. The poor work environment requires a very highreliability of hydraulic suction arm, which demands very high quality of thedesign of the hydraulic suction arm of Pneumatic ship unloader.This paper has described the working principle of pneumatic ship unloader,analysis of the process and the main parameters, as well as the treatment whenfailed. On this basis, the hydraulic suction arm of Pneumatic ship unloader isdesigned. And a new efficient fluidization nozzle is proposed. Then wedetermined the most dangerous working conditions that four arms extendstraight levelly. At last, we make analysis of the most dangerous workingconditions by force, and calculate the bending moment, torque of the whole armand each section and the force value of the junction.Make use of PRO/E toestablish3D model of the suction arm, and then import it to ABAQUS6.9-1software. Make analysis of the most dangerous condition that four arms extendstraight levelly for the displacement and stress contour. Find the maximumdisplacement and stress, probe the reason, and put forward to suggestions onstructural improvements according to the analysis report.
